Informática, perguntado por bruotaviomonteiro, 8 meses atrás

Escreva um algoritmo(pseudocódigo) leia de três volumes, se o total exceder 500kg, o algoritmo deverá calcular a multa de 5,00 por kg adicional e mostrar o valor. O valor da multa de variar de acordo com o peso excedido conforme a tabela a abaixo: Peso excedido 1-100 valor 5,00 peso excedido 101-500 valor 8,00 peso excedido 501-1000 valor 10,00 Acima de 1000 valor 15,00

Soluções para a tarefa

Respondido por TheHulley
0

Certo, o programa abaixo esta em portugol da IDE (https://portugol-webstudio.cubos.io/ide), portanto se quiser testa-lo use a mesma IDE.

programa {

funcao inicio()

{

    real peso1, peso2, peso3, pesototal

   

    escreva ("\nDigite o primeiro peso\n")

    leia (peso1)

    escreva ("\nDigite o segundo peso\n")

    leia (peso2)    

    escreva ("\nDigite o terceiro peso\n")

    leia (peso3)    

   

    pesototal = peso1 + peso2 + peso3

    escreva ("\nO peso total foi de ", pesototal, " Kg.\n")

   

    pesototal = pesototal - 500

   

    se ((pesototal >= 1) e (pesototal <= 100))

    {

        escreva ("\nO peso total excedeu ", pesototal, " Kg, portanto havera uma multa de ", pesototal * 5, " reais\n\n")

    }

   

    se ((pesototal > 100) e (pesototal <= 500))

    {

        escreva ("\nO peso total excedeu ", pesototal, " Kg, portanto havera uma multa de ", pesototal * 8, " reais\n\n")

    }

   

    se ((pesototal > 500) e (pesototal <= 1000))

    {

        escreva ("\nO peso total excedeu ", pesototal, " Kg, portanto havera uma multa de ", pesototal * 10, " reais\n\n")

    }    

   

    se (pesototal > 1000)

    {

        escreva ("\nO peso total excedeu ", pesototal, " Kg, portanto havera uma multa de ", pesototal * 15, " reais\n\n")

    }    

}

}

Perguntas interessantes